#0519fe h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#0519fe is composed of 2% red, 9.8%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98% cyan, 90.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 235.2 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.8%. #0519fe color hex could be obtained by blending #0a32ff with #0000fd.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

● #0519fe color description : Vivid blue.
The hexadecimal color #0519fe has RGB values of R:5, G:25,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.9,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 334334.
